Glendo had its first annual Pasture Golf Tournament June 22 to raise funds for the Glendo Ambulance and Fire Department. The tournament was hosted at the Key Bar Ranch—Jim and Nan Ludvik.  Trucks, ATVs, and jeeps were all lined up waiting to get in to get signed up. There were people from everywhere, Elizabeth VanBuskirk commented, “What a nice turnout.” There were local Glendo residents, and supporters from Douglas, Cheyenne, Colorado, and other places. The winners who traveled the farthest were from Oregon and an individual from New Zealand. 

Some people who participated in the event had never golfed, while others were old pros. At the end of the last hole, many came in with smiles and said, “They had a blast!” As everyone finished golfing the participants could purchase a ticket to try their hand at a hole-in-one to win a truck that Bob Ruwart Motors donated. It sounded like someone came close but no hole.

Glendo EMS and Fire served hot dogs donated by H’s Custom Meats in Wheatland. Everyone raved about the hot dogs!

There were 26 teams and over 170 people gathered as participants and volunteers. Heather Schoning reported that they raised over ten thousand dollars. The winning team was Brian and Kayla Eichold, Natalie Hennek, and Bryan Grzegorczyk. The winner of the Calcutta was Brian and Bryan and they bought themselves.
